Description

C18-W TLC Plates with Octadecyl-Modified Silica Layers. Our C18-W plates feature a partial octadecyl (C18) modification of the silica with a carbon content of 14%. They can be used in Normal Phase or Reversed-Phase separation modes with eluents from anhydrous solvents to mixtures with high concentrations of water.

Features:

  • Order of polarity: Silica > DIOL > Np > CN > C2 > C18-50 > C18-W > C18-100
  • Wettable with water, can be used in Normal or Reversed Phase modes 

C18 -W TLC Plates Specifications:

  • Silica Gel Technical Specifications:
    • Mean pore diameter: 60A
    • Specific surface area: 500 m2/g
    • Specific pore volume: 0.75 ml/g
    • Particle size
      • Analytical: 2-10µm
      • Preparative: 5-17µm
  • Substrate:
    • Glass
    • Aluminum
  • Layer Thickness
    • Analytical: 200μm
    • Preparative: 1000µm
  • pH stability 2-10
  • Indicator: acid-resistant product with a pale blue fluorescence for short-wave UV (254 nm)
  • UV-absorbing substances appear as dark-blue to black spots on a light – blue background

Recommended Applications:

  • Aminophenols, barbiturates, preservatives, nucleobases, polycyclic aromatic hydrocarbons, steroids, tetracyclines, plasticizers (phthalates)

TLC ready-to-use layers coated with hydrophilic silica have been in use for a number of years, and the majority of all TLC separation challenges can be solved with these layers. It is to your advantage to make certain separations on lipophilic silica layers, i.e. in reversed phase. Due to the rapid development of HPLC columns, there is an increasing demand for TLC plates which can be used for comparing the expected outcome of a HPLC chromatograph. In HPLC, reversed phase systems based on C8 or C18 modified silicas are frequently used. These systems are suited for the separation of very polar (hydrophilic) classes of compounds. Prior to the introduction of those reversed phase systems, polar compounds were separated by ion exchange chromatography. Reversed phase TLC with alkyl modified silicas as stationary phases opens many doors on potential TLC applications.

HPTLC plates C18-50 (50% silanization) and C18-100 (100% silanization). Sorbent Technologies provides C18 silane for our reversed phase TLC plates, but with varying levels (percentages) of silanization.

We offer reversed phase plates comprising of a medium pore size silica (mean pore diameter 60 Å), with a mean particle size of 2-10 µm (identical to the material used for our HPTLC silica plates). This HPTLC silica is reacted to a different degree, either totally (= 100%) or partially (= 50% of the reactive silanol groups). This unique modified silica has found several successful applications in anhydrous eluents as well as eluents with high concentrations of water can be used (see Table 1).

As fluorescent indicator, we use an acid-resistant product which allows application of strongly acidic eluents without undesirable fluorescence quenching. This fluorescence indicator emits a pale blue fluorescence in short-wave UV light. UV absorbing substances appear as dark-blue to black spots on a light-blue background.

The two available layers differ by their selectivity, possibly due to a combination of hydrophobic and polar interactions. Table 1 clearly demonstrates differences in migration distances for different contents of water, which indicates differences in wettability.

Table 1: Benefits of Using a Wettable Layer:
Migration of C18-50 and C18-100 silica layers as compared to C18-W Plates

Eluentv/vMigration distances [mm/15 min]
C18-50 C18-100 C18-W
Methanol/H₂O 2:1 57 45 44
1:1 52 21 40
1:2 50 0 43
1:3 40 0 45
1:4 30 0 46
0:1 0 0 54
Acetonitrile/H₂O 2:1 62 46 66
1:1 52 30 54
1:2 51 27 46
1:3 48 15 44
1:9 20 0 42
Chloroform - 68 64 71
